Ecuador: rain

A recent drought has led to power outages due to the country’s high reliance on hydroelectric power. Mission partner Beverley Cannon de Pinos asks for prayer for rain to replenish the rivers and hydroelectric plants. Pray, too, for the government’s plans for contracts for energy from other sources to be finalised in the coming months and […]

South Asia: training in schools

Mission associate Mary Fairfield recently travelled to South Asia to help train teachers and students at six different schools as they experimented with new approaches to activity-based learning. Pray that these new approaches will improve learning and help both teachers and students enjoy their school experience more.

Uganda: training for young people

Judith Murungi, CMS-Africa’s country coordinator for Uganda, asks for prayer for upcoming 3D (Discover, Develop, Deploy) training for young people in Nakasongola from 2–7 December. Pray for the participants to be motivated to discover their gifting and step into new opportunities.
